Key factors to consider when booking a group cruise

It’s essential to recognize that booking the best Halong Bay cruise as a big group requires meticulous planning. The following points will guide you through the crucial considerations to ensure a memorable and stress-free experience for everyone.

Choosing a cruise with enough cabins

For the best Halong bay cruise as a big group, ship size matters—opt for spacious vessels with ample public areas like sundecks and lounges.

Ensure cabins are flexible with options like adjustable beds or connecting rooms, often available on premium cruises. Spacious dining and lounge areas are essential for group comfort.

Group-friendly activities onboard

Group activities like cooking classes and Tai Chi build camaraderie. Check if the best Halong bay cruise as a big group offers private tours or tailored activities.

Look for entertainment options like karaoke or live music and ensure flexible scheduling to suit your group’s preferences.

Dining options for large groups

Buffets and BBQs are ideal for large groups, offering variety and a social, fun atmosphere, especially on the sundeck. Review menus and feedback to ensure good food quality, and confirm the dining area can seat your group comfortably.

Ask about happy hour deals or group discounts on drinks. Lastly, check if the best Halong bay cruise as a big group can accommodate dietary needs like vegetarian, vegan, or halal.

Checking inclusions & special deals

For a successful Halong Bay group cruise with the best Halong bay cruise as a big group, you must prioritize research and direct communication.

Begin by analyzing TripAdvisor reviews and focusing on recent trends and recurring complaints. Then contact cruise operators directly for group discounts and website deals.

You have to negotiate for better rates and consider chartering the entire ship for very large groups.

Top 5 cruises for large groups

Ambassador Cruise

Spacious cabins, group-friendly activities like cooking and Tai Chi, and premium dining options make it ideal for large groups.  Here’s an overview:

  • Website: Ambassador Cruise
  • Year built: 2018
  • Price: From $51 per adult
  • Transportation included: Yes
  • All-inclusive: Yes
  • Itinerary: Halong Bay, Lan Ha Bay
  • Facilities: Outdoor swimming pool, spacious cabins with balconies
  • Onboard activities: Cooking classes, Tai Chi, live music
  • Food review: Buffet and BBQ options; vegetarian/halal options available
  • TripAdvisor Rating: 4.9/5 (2,000+ reviews) – Highlights include exceptional service and gourmet dining; some complaints about pricing.

Bhaya Classic Cruise

The best Halong bay cruise as a big group combines traditional charm with interactive activities like Tai Chi and cooking classes, ensuring comfort and engagement for group travelers.  Here’s an overview:

  • Website: Bhaya Cruise
  • Year built: 2007
  • Price: From $150 per adult
  • Transportation included?: Yes
  • All-Inclusive: Yes
  • Itinerary: Halong Bay/Bai Tu Long Bay/Lan Ha Bay
  • Facilities: Deluxe cabin, traditional wooden boats, spacious sundeck, cozy cabins
  • Onboard activities: Tai Chi, cooking classes, kayaking
  • Food review: Authentic Vietnamese cuisine; buffet and vegetarian options available
  • TripAdvisor rating: 4.9/5 (4,000+ reviews) – Highlights include excellent service and a charming atmosphere.

Swan Cruises

An intimate, budget-friendly option with wooden cabins, kayaking, and squid fishing, creating a warm, interactive group experience.  Here’s an overview:

  • Website: Swan Cruises
  • Year built: 2015
  • Price: From $100 per adult
  • Transportation included: Yes
  • All-inclusive: No
  • Itinerary: Bai Tu Long Bay, Vung Vieng Fishing Village
  • Facilities: Wooden cabins, sun deck
  • Onboard activities: Kayaking, cooking classes, squid fishing
  • Food review: Traditional Vietnamese cuisine; highly rated for authenticity
  • TripAdvisor rating: 4.5/5 (700+ reviews) – Praised for its intimate atmosphere and attentive crew.

Orchid Classic Cruise

Luxurious cabins, kayaking, and spa sessions offer relaxation and bonding for groups as the best Halong bay cruise as a big group, while all-inclusive options simplify planning.  Here’s an overview:

  • Website: Orchid Classic Cruise
  • Year built: 2016
  • Price: From $100 per adult
  • Transportation included: Yes
  • All-inclusive?: Yes
  • Itinerary: Lan Ha Bay, Cat Ba Island
  • Facilities: Outdoor jacuzzi, luxurious cabins
  • Onboard activities: Kayaking, Tai Chi, spa treatments
  • Food review: Highly rated for fresh and diverse cuisine
  • TripAdvisor rating: 4.8/5 (500+ reviews) – Praised for attentive staff and modern amenities.

Peony Cruise

Peony Cruise is a luxurious option for exploring Halong Bay and Lan Ha Bay, offering a blend of modern elegance and traditional charm. Here’s an overview:

  • Website: Peony Cruise
  • Year built: 2018
  • Price: From $120 per adult
  • Transportation included?: Yes
  • All-inclusive?: Yes
  • Itinerary: Lan Ha Bay, Dark and Bright Cave
  • Facilities: Private balconies, family-friendly cabins
  • Onboard activities: Kayaking, cooking classes, squid fishing
  • Food review: Excellent reviews for variety and quality

TripAdvisor rating: 4.9/5 (3000+ reviews) – Highlights include great value for money; minor complaints about limited vegetarian options.
